Wayne Carey and Paul Roos are unimpressed with Alex Rance's free kick

"It's in a contest so the answer to that (whether Rance is fined) is no, but there's no doubt Rancey will see that vision and will try to cut that out of his game," Carey said on Triple M.

"It's not a good look for him ... he's an absolute star, the best defender of his time right now.

"Doing those types of things just puts a little bit of a stain on what is a glorious career.

"He's a great bloke, a great person and all those things - he just has to cut that crap out."

Carey is certain that Rance took a dive.

"If you asked someone to do a Superman impression, that's exactly what he did," Roos said.

Former premiership coach Paul Roos said that if Rance was a younger player, there is no doubt a Richmond coach would have a stern word with him.

"If it's a young person, absolutely, you're whacking him," Roos said.

Roos also said it is the first time in his long football career that he has seen a defender dive to that extent.

"Is it smart play? ... I'm perplexed," he said.
